📊 RIVN — Piyasa Yorumu
▲ up · 65%Rivian's upward revision of its 2026 outlook has bolstered confidence in the company's growth potential, creating a positive catalyst for the stock. Technical indicators support this optimism: the RSI at 64 is not yet in overbought territory, the MACD is above its signal line and showing positive momentum, and the price is trading above both the 20-day and 50-day moving averages, with a strong 11.6% gain in the last 24 hours. However, the rally may be limited due to potential spillover effects from Tesla's decline and short-term profit-taking risks.
